响应面重构的若干方法研究及其在可靠度分析中的应用

摘    要:在地下隧洞稳定的可靠性分析中,得到极限状态方程的解析表达式往往是非常困难的。因而本文基于数值模拟研究了响应面重构的若干方法,以模拟实际工程中常见的功能函数不能明确的可靠度计算问题。重点探讨了有理多项式技术和人工神经网络方法在响应面重构中的应用,并与目前常用的两种响应面方法进行了比较分析。最后,通过程序编制和算例分析对响应面重构的若干方法研究进行了验证。

Research on response surface restructure method and its application in reliability analysis

Abstract:Usually it is very difficult to get an analytical expression of the limit state equation in the reliability analysis for stability of the underground tunnel. Therefore, on basis of a numerical simulation, some methods for response surface restructure are established, which can simulate the reliability problems with the closed\|formed performance function in the practical engineering. The application of the rational polynomial technique and the neural network scheme in response surface method are mainly discussed, and the comparison with the two kinds of response surface methods commonly used is also made. Some analytical results show that the methods have good efficiency and accuracy.
